Abstract

Exclusive breastfeeding is a proven strategy for reducing infant morbidity and preventing stunting, yet national and local coverage in Indonesia remains below the government target. In the working area of Puskesmas Loa Duri, Kutai Kartanegara, coverage declined sharply from 82% in 2022 to only 21% in 2024, despite the well-documented benefits of breast milk. This qualitative phenomenological study aimed to explore breastfeeding mothers' perceptions of exclusive breastfeeding using the Health Belief Model, focusing on perceived susceptibility and perceived severity. Data were collected through in-depth interviews, non-participatory observation, and documentation involving eight informants: one key informant (a paediatrician), six main informants (breastfeeding mothers), and one supporting informant (a family member), selected through purposive sampling. Data were analysed thematically until saturation was reached. The results showed that most mothers perceived infants who were not exclusively breastfed as more vulnerable to illness, particularly infections and digestive disorders, although awareness of long-term consequences such as stunting was still limited among several informants. Mothers generally held strong intentions to breastfeed exclusively, reinforced by support from husbands, family, and health workers, and most reported no significant barriers to sustaining exclusive breastfeeding. These findings indicate that perception, family support, and health-worker counselling are key determinants of exclusive breastfeeding practice, and highlight the need for continuous, community-based health promotion to improve coverage in the study area.
